Find & Apply For Cashier Jobs In Marion, Alabama
Cashier jobs in Marion, Alabama involve handling customer transactions, operating cash registers, providing customer service, and maintaining a clean work area. Cashiers must have strong math skills, attention to detail, and good communication skills. These positions are available in various retail stores, restaurants, and other businesses in Marion. Salary Information & Job Trends In this Region
Cashiers in Marion, Alabama play a crucial role in handling financial transactions and providing customer service in various retail settings. - Entry-level Cashier salaries range from $20,000 to $25,000 per year - Mid-career Lead Cashier salaries range from $25,000 to $30,000 per year - Senior Cashier salaries range from $30,000 to $35,000 per year The history of cashiers in Marion, Alabama dates back to the early days of small local businesses where cash transactions were the primary mode of payment. Over time, with the rise of technology and automation, cashiers adapted to new payment methods and systems to streamline the checkout process. The evolution of cashiers in Marion, Alabama has seen the integration of point-of-sale systems, barcode scanners, and digital payment options to enhance efficiency and customer experience. Cashiers now also play a role in upselling and promoting loyalty programs to increase sales and customer retention. Current trends in the role of cashiers in Marion, Alabama include a focus on providing excellent customer service, utilizing data analytics to optimize inventory management, and implementing contactless payment options to meet changing consumer preferences. Cashiers are also increasingly being trained in conflict resolution and communication skills to handle various customer interactions effectively.
